"Hard disk, Schmard disk! Give me a good, old 4-track cassette recorder."

OK! How about a deluxe, new-fangled 4-track cassette recorder? The Tascam 424 MKIII is the top-of-the-line tape Portastudio, with 4 XLR mic 6 channel strips and one stereo input. Each channel has a 3-band EQ with sweepable mid and 2 effects sends.

With a separate I/O for mixdown deck connection and monitoring, the Portastudio experience is closer than ever to the real-deal studio vibe.

Who is this deck for? Singer-songwriters are the big-time winners. This rig is easy to learn, easy to work, and easy to store. It's also easy to move, so that means you can take it on the road with a minimum of fuss. All you need is a mic and maybe some sort of small multi-FX box, and you're in business. Beginning project and MIDI studios, as well. Also, if you're a hobbyist musician or band member, this is a way to buy most of the recording basics in one fell swoop.

And just for the record: This deck sounds darn good. We've heard of folks doing basic tracking on decks like this, then taking the whole shebang into a regular studio for mixdown and mastering. It's food for thought, and it really works!

Features
4 XLR mic preamps

6 channel strips and 1 stereo input

3-band EQ with sweepable mid on each channel

2 effect sends

3-3/4 ips high tape speed, and 1-7/8 ips normal speed

dbx noise reduction

Electronic transport for better tape handling

Individual track outputs

Separate I/O for mixdown deck connection and monitoring

Optional RC30P punch-in pedal

Technical Info

Simultaneous Record/Play tracks: 4 record, 4 play

Mixer Channels: 6 Mono channels, 3-band EQ (Sweep Mid EQ), 2 Aux sends, 1 Stereo Input

Overall Frequency Response: 40Hz-16kHz, +/-3dB (3 3/4 ips)

Overall Signal to Noise Ratio: >90dB 1HF-A weighted, dbx

Wow/Flutter: <0.05% WRMS

Tape Speed: 4.76 cm/sec (1-7/8 ips), 9.5 cm/sec (3-3/4 ips)

Pitch adjustment: +/-12%

Inputs
Ch 1-4: XLR Mic Pre, 1/4 in. Mic/Line In
Ch 5-6: 1/4 in. Mic/Line In
Ch 7-8: 1/4 in. Line In
Sub input: RCA unbalanced

Outputs
Monitor Outputs: RCA unbalanced
Line Output: RCA unbalanced
Aux Send Outs: (2) 1/4 in. Line
Individual Track Outs: RCA unbalanced
Headphone Output: 1/4 in. TRS

Power Consumption: 21W

Dimensions: 419 x 115 x 357 mm

Weight: 4.9 kg

Fast Winding Time: 120 seconds for C60

Optional Accessories: RC30P Punch-in Pedal

"KISS: (Keep it simple, stupid), or,"
Feature:
I like the four XLR mike inputs. I wish it had six, but hey, it / they work.

Quality:
I think the older Porta-Studios had better knobs. They were more sturdy. These new ones are a little wiggly, but I have had no problems with them functionally. Actually, maybe they are better 'cause they might take a little more abuse, if you are so inclined. The rest of the machine is very well put together, very sturdy and appears it will last a long time.

Value:
Worth it! Oh yayass. I might even buy another one "jus for fuh."

Desirability:
I would rather see it more box-like, like the older ones. It is somewhat difficult to grab with one hand, so you gotta use two, which is probably a good idea anyway. It is a neat-looking item though.

Sound:
The 424 sounds as good as one might expect from a tape recorder. I use it to record miked drums and am very pleased with the results. I use the 424 in conjunction with Tascam's CDRW 700 recorder, Alesis' QS 8.1 Keyboard, AKG studio and drum mikes, Sennheiser 580 headphones, and I get better than industry standard recordings. Really!

Support:
I spoke with Tascam techs on the phone before I bought their products and had good results. They were able to answer all my brainy questions without delay.

Overall:
I will use this recorder 'til it quits, which in my experience, will be a long while. I am always looking at the new stuff just in case. I was not able to find, in my opinion, any comparable recorders when I got this one. Tascam is a solid name with solid products.

" Easy to use with outstanding sound quality!"
I record rhythmn tracks from my digital keyboards directly onto one track of the Tascam. After that, I add guitars and vocals to the remaining three tracks. I rarely bounce but I can if need be. I mix it on the MK III and burn to CD. Its great! People pay a lot of money for poor quality demo's that can't touch mine using the Tascam MK III.
